A tree casts a 20 foot shadow. Brian is 6 feet tall and casts a 4 foot shadow how tall is the tree

So here is how u would write the ratio.
tree shadow/tree height = Brian’s shadow/ Brian’s height
Then substitute: 20/x = 4/6
Cross multiply and solve: 120 = 4x
x = 30
